About Alessia Dalla Pria

Alessia Dalla Pria is a scholar working on Pathology and Forensic Medicine, Oncology and Neurology, having authored 21 papers that have together received 364 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Viral-associated cancers and disorders (18 papers),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(13 papers), CNS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(4 papers), Histiocytic Disorders and Treatments (4 papers), Polyomavirus and related diseases (4 papers),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ia Research (2 papers), Colorectal and Anal Carcinomas (2 papers) and Cervical Cancer and HPV Research (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Oncology (270 citations), Pathology and Forensic Medicine (146 citations) and Virology (25 citations). Alessia Dalla Pria has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, Italy and United States. Frequent co-authors include Mark Bower, Mark Nelson, David J. Pinato, Victoria Tittle, C. Coyle, Maryam Alfa‐Wali, Kikkeri N. Naresh, Jennifer Roe, Nick Francis and Paul Fox. Their work appears in journals such as AIDS, Blood, International Journal of STD & AIDS, JAIDS Journal of Acquired Immune Deficiency Syndromes and British Journal of Cancer.
